PASSAGE

Urban planners in Copenhagen have invested heavily in cycling infrastructure over the past two decades. The city now boasts over 450 kilometers of designated bike lanes. _______ nearly half of all commuters in Copenhagen now travel to work by bicycle.

Which choice completes the text with the most logical transition?

A. Meanwhile,
B. Nonetheless,
C. In contrast,
D. As a result,✓ Correct

Detailed Answer Explanation

This question asks you to choose the transition that best connects two ideas. Investment in infrastructure (cause) leads to increased cycling commuters (effect). 'As a result' clearly shows this cause-and-effect relationship. Transitions signal the relationship between sentences or paragraphs. Determine the logical relationship (addition, contrast, cause-effect, example) and select the transition that accurately expresses it. The right transition makes the relationship between ideas crystal clear. Consider what logical connection exists: Is the second idea adding to the first? Contrasting it? Showing a result? The transition should accurately reflect this relationship.

Key Evidence:

• "invested heavily in cycling infrastructure"

• "half of all commuters... travel to work by bicycle"

Why others are wrong: C (Contrast - but the high cycling rate supports, not contrasts with, the investment.), A (Concurrent events - but this is a direct consequence, not a parallel occurrence.), B (Contrast - there's no unexpected element here.).
